Frequently Asked Questions about Short-term North Winston Apartments

What is the Cheapest Short-term apartment in North Winston?

Currently the most affordable Short-term Apartment in North Winston is at Enclave at North Point Apartments listed at $699.

How much is the average rent for a Short-term North Winston Apartment?

The average rent for a Short-term Apartment in North Winston is $1,623.

What is the largest Short-term North Winston Apartment for rent?

Today's Short-term apartment with the most square footage in North Winston is a 1,729 square feet unit starting from $1,334 at Plant 64 Apartment Homes.

What is the average size for North Winston Short-term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Short-term rental in North Winston is currently at 675 sq ft.
